Stages of Filtration

Here is a breakdown of the common stages.

    1. Pre-Filtration:

A sediment filter is used in the first step at the water entry point to get rid of big particles like rust, dirt, and sand. This prevents blockages in pipelines and prolongs the life of the other filters.

    2. Activated Carbon Filtration:

This step often uses activated carbon filters after the visible impurities are filtered. Activated carbon is a powerful adsorbent of invisible and minute contaminants because of its high porosity and vast surface area. Chlorine, volatile organic compounds (VOCs), and other substances that alter the taste and odour of water are eliminated at this step.

    3. Kinetic Degradation Fluxion (KDF):

A proper whole house water filter in Sydney uses KDF filters as an alloy of copper and zinc to create a chemical reaction. This chemical reaction changes dangerous pollutants into harmless ones. This step prevents the growth of microorganisms and is particularly effective against heavy metals like lead and mercury.

    4. Catalytic Carbon:

Some systems incorporate a catalytic carbon stage that is specifically designed to remove chloramines. Chloramines are a mixture of chlorine and ammonia used in water treatment that normal activated carbon cannot efficiently remove.

    5. Ultraviolet (UV) Purification:

UV purifiers are also included in some whole home filters for further microorganism protection. Pathogens such as bacteria and viruses are rendered harmless by the UV radiation because it damages their DNA, making water safe.

Mechanisms of Action

    • Physical filtration: This mechanically strains out pollutants. Sediment filters work on this principle, preventing particles based on size.

    • Adsorption: Contaminants stick to the surface of activated carbon filters, causing them to function.

    • Chemical processes: A standard home water filtration system in Sydney also uses KDF filters to enhance redox (reduction-oxidation) processes. This alters the chemical composition of pollutants.

    • Biological Inactivation: UV purification attacks the microbes' genetic material, preventing them from multiplying and causing harm.

Benefits of Whole House Water Filters

Whole house water filters offer complete protection by utilising these various filtration techniques. They guarantee that the water from all of your home's water sources, from kitchen faucets to showers, is safe and clean. This improves the quality of drinking water and shields appliances and piping from chemicals, sediment, and scales.
